Section 5.2 lists the possible errors the authorization server can return
for an access token request. In the list is "invalid_scope", which as I
understand it, can only be returned for a "password" or
"client_credentials" grant, since scope is not a parameter of an
"authorization_code" grant.

Because of this, I believe the phrase "or exceeds the scope granted by the
resource owner." is unnecessary, since there is no initial grant by the
resource owner. Am I reading this correctly, or is there some situation I
am not thinking of? Thanks!
